Abstract
The aim of this paper is to apply the diagram data warehouse technology and the online analytical processing (OLAP) technology to the library readers’ borrowing analysis, to adopt multi-dimensional modeling techniques and data warehouse technology, to design, and to realize a reader analysis data mart. Through the OLAP online presentation tool reveals the potential law of readers’ information from multi-angles and deep levels. It is the hope of the author that this paper would provide decision basis for the library books procurement and books structural optimization.
